2014 Subaru Forester 2.5i, Eng CD FB25BA, Standard Trans
Multi Function Display
2014 Subaru Forester 2.5i, Eng CD FB25BA, Standard TransSECTION Multi Function Display
- Standard type
Courtesy of SUBARU OF AMERICA, INC.
Terminal No. Item Measuring condition Standard 1 (+B) ββ Chassis ground Voltage Always 10 - 14 V 2 (GND) ββ Chassis ground Resistance Always Less than 1 Ξ© 3 (IG) ββ Chassis ground Voltage IG OFF β ON 0 V β 10 - 14 V 9 (U-ART com.) - Cannot be measured - 10 ββ Chassis ground Voltage Passenger's airbag ON indicator light OFF β ON 0 V β 1.5 V 11 ββ Chassis ground Voltage Passenger's airbag OFF indicator light OFF β ON 0 V β 1.5 V - High grade type
Refer to "Control Module I/O Signal" of "INSTRUMENTATION/DRIVER INFO (DIAGNOSTICS)" section. < Ref. to ELECTRICAL SPECIFICATION , Control Module I/O Signal. >

When to See a Mechanic
Stop DIY work and contact a certified mechanic immediately if any of the following apply:
- β’ You smell fuel, burning insulation, or see smoke.
- β’ Brakes feel soft, pull hard to one side, or make grinding noises.
- β’ The engine overheats, stalls repeatedly, or misfires under load.
- β’ You are missing required tools, torque specs, or safe lifting equipment.
- β’ You are not confident in the next step or safety outcome.
